Output d31cea0de453206d3c8a0592e7a2bad51de574f382ed5908fbb2ff8f3975456b:0

value
437854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 729fe6c571e2495a972cbe263df617a9b91e20f3 OP_EQUAL
address
3C96WZRxe3DuSo7KsN2ALwUwfxD2pZFY1x
transaction
d31cea0de453206d3c8a0592e7a2bad51de574f382ed5908fbb2ff8f3975456b
spent
true